We have enrolled a cohort of six patients, and our testing procedures detected no instances of CMV positivity among the participants.
2023 | Year | 03 | Month | 06 | Day |
We have recruited patients who exhibited clinical symptoms indicative of CMV infection in the gastrointestinal tract.
Lymphocytes were extracted from the digestive mucosal biopsy specimen, following which the CMV antigenemia assay was performed to identify the presence of CMV infection. Subsequently, the obtained results were cross-examined with the immunostaining findings.
